5–10% of wildlife watchers report a Spotted Slug-eater sighting in iSimangaliso Wetland Park, based on 17 days of visitor records from GBIF citizen-science data.

Quick answers

What are the chances of seeing a Spotted Slug-eater in iSimangaliso Wetland Park?

About 9% of wildlife watchers report a Spotted Slug-eater sighting in iSimangaliso Wetland Park, based on 17 days of visitor records from GBIF citizen-science data.

When is the best time to see Spotted Slug-eater in iSimangaliso Wetland Park?

May has the highest sighting rate for Spotted Slug-eater in iSimangaliso Wetland Park in our monthly data.
